This warm, easygoing Rancho Park family is looking for a calm, capable, and playful MOTHER’S HELPER to join their team as they juggle life with two young girls (ages 3.5 and 2) and prepare to welcome a baby boy in May 2026. The role is part-time to start—about 20–22 hours per week—with one morning shift focused on the 2-year-old and afternoon “tag-team” coverage with mom several days a week as both girls come home. Starting in September 2026, the schedule will naturally evolve as both girls attend school in the mornings, leaving the baby at home during the day. While it will be rare to manage all three kids at once, they’re hoping for someone confident and comfortable doing so if needed.

There’s also an opportunity for additional hours this summer while mom recovers from a C-section (though part-time availability is still welcome). If you’re nurturing, organized, proactive, and love creating a peaceful, playful environment for little ones, this could be a truly lovely long-term fit.

LOCATION: Rancho Park, CA (Greater Los Angeles Area)

SCHEDULE: 20-22 Hours/Week (1 Morning Shift + 3-4 Afternoon Shifts Per Week).

EXAMPLE SCHEDULE: Monday (1:30-5:30pm), Tuesday (8/8:30am-12:30PM), Wednesday (1:30-5:30pm), Thursday ( 1:30-5:30pm), Friday (1:30-5:30pm). *The Friday shift is optional, and they are open to rearranging what day you do the morning shift as well.*

RATE: $38-$40/hr gross, depending on experience

QUALIFICATIONS:

  • Experience caring for newborn-school age group; knowledge of ages and stages of developmental milestones required
  • MUST be comfortable working with SAHM and being a team player
  • Safe Driver with a Reliable Vehicle
  • Up to date on vaccinations, including TDAP

Duties include all general childcare tasks relating to the overall growth and development of the children including but not limited to the following: maintaining a schedule, changing diapers + helping with potty training, snack/meal prep, planning fun, age-appropriate activities and outings, maintaining a loving, safe environment, and light housekeeping (kid laundry, cleaning up after meals, keeping their rooms/play areas clean and organized, picking up toys, etc.). Their dream nanny is someone with a big imagination, has a calming/patient energy about her, a bright and cheerful disposition, and naturally finds herself getting down on the floor to PLAY with the children (think Ms. Frizzle on the Magic School Bus meets Miss Rachel).

This family values reliability, initiative, and a nanny who can jump in without needing constant direction—someone who enjoys outdoor play, walks, yard time, and coming up with fresh activities that keep things fun yet mellow. The ideal candidate is an experienced, safe, and confident driver who’s very comfortable with car seat safety, enjoys taking kids to activities, and helps keep the household feeling calm rather than chaotic.
